MayaReCharm

Maya integration for PyCharm. MayaReCharm lets you execute the current document or arbitrary code directly in Maya, and allows attaching the PyDev debugger to a running Maya instance.

Installation

MayaReCharm requires some minimal setup. The settings panel is located at Settings | Other Settings | MayaReCharm.

  • Port Numbers: Define the port numbers MayaReCharm will use to communicate with your Maya installations.
  • Active Maya SDK: Set the Maya installation used for the Execute Document and Execute Selection actions.
  • Maya Interpreters: Add mayapy interpreters to make them available for code execution. Note that adding mayapy via the standard Settings | Python Interpreter is not supported.

When editing a port number, MayaReCharm displays the code required to open Maya for connections. You can execute this code in Maya or add it to your userSetup.py file.

Usage

Once configured, mayapy interpreters are available as Python Interpreter. You can select them through the bottom-right interpreter selector in the IDE.

MayaReCharm also adds a new type of Run Configuration. Select the Maya instance to connect to and provide a Python file or specific code to execute.

Actions

MayaReCharm provides two main actions in the Run menu, which can also be accessed via keyboard shortcuts:

  • Execute Document (Alt+A): Sends the entire current file to Maya.
  • Execute Selection (Alt+S): Sends only the selected code to Maya.

Debugging

Debugging via Run Configurations is no longer supported due to reliability issues. However, you can use the standard Run | Attach to Process... command. MayaReCharm ensures Maya instances are correctly identified in the process list, allowing you to attach the local PyDev debugger.
